Installing Your Corvette Accessories
Most Corvette accessories, like the C8 Z06 wing, grille screens, and floor mats, are designed for easy installation, but don’t rush in. Start by reading the manual and watching YouTube tutorials specific to your model—trust me, a five-minute video can save hours of frustration. Use the right tools: a torque wrench for securing a spoiler, microfiber cloths for handling grille screens, and a clean workspace for laying out floor mats. One hack I swear by is laying painter’s tape around install areas to protect your paint from scratches. It’s saved my Corvette’s finish more times than I can count.
- C8 Z06 Wing: These spoilers typically bolt on with pre-drilled mounts. Double-check alignment before tightening to avoid uneven gaps. Expect a 1-2 hour job with basic tools. If you’re not confident, a shop can handle it for $100-$150.
- Grille Protective Screens: These often snap or adhere into place, taking under 30 minutes. Ensure the grille is clean and dry for a secure fit. A shop might charge $50-$75 if you outsource.
- Corvette Floor Mats: Upgrading to custom floor mats is a breeze—no tools needed. Remove old mats, vacuum the carpet thoroughly, and align the new mats using factory clips or Velcro backing. Most sets, like all-weather or embroidered options, fit precisely for C8 or Stingray models and take 10 minutes to install. If your mats have grommets, ensure they lock into the floor posts to prevent slipping.
The C8 Z06 Wing: Style Meets Performance
A high wing spoiler, like the C8 Z06 wing in Carbon Flash Metallic, is a bold upgrade that screams performance. It’s not just about looks—though the sleek, aggressive lines definitely deliver. The wing improves aerodynamics by increasing downforce, keeping your Corvette planted at high speeds. Whether you’re hitting the track or cruising the highway, this upgrade enhances stability and grip, especially for the performance-driven Z06.
Installation is straightforward, often requiring just basic tools and a few hours. Most kits come with pre-drilled mounts that align with your Corvette’s factory specs, so you won’t need a pro shop. I installed a similar spoiler on my own car and found that double-checking alignment before tightening bolts saved me from uneven gaps. Expect to spend around $500-$1,000 for a quality wing, a small price for the blend of style and function it brings. Just ensure your local laws allow high wings, as some regions have height restrictions.
Corvette Grille Protective Screens: Defense with Flair
Your Corvette’s front grille is a magnet for rocks, bugs, and debris that can dent radiators or clog cooling systems. Corvette grille protective screens, like those by Scrape Armor, are an easy fix. These precision-cut screens shield your grille without blocking airflow, maintaining engine cooling while adding a subtle, custom touch. They’re especially crucial for Stingray owners who daily-drive or tackle long road trips, where debris is a constant threat.
Installing grille screens is a DIY dream—most snap into place or use adhesive mounts, taking under 30 minutes. I added screens to my car and was amazed at how much gunk they caught after just one drive. They’re affordable, typically $100-$200, and come in finishes that complement your Corvette’s aesthetic, like black or polished metal. Clean them regularly with a soft brush to keep them looking sharp and functioning well.
